ANT, ANT1, ANT2
The amplifier is capable of automatic antenna switching (ie. 80m CW
and 80m SSB can be split between two antennas). The amplifier will
automatically select desired antenna by selecting last used antenna on a given
frequency.

5.2. Configuration of Power Amplifier
When the ON button is pressed the amplifier will start to heat the final amplifier tube. During
the warm-up period, the STBY and WAIT LEDs will be illuminated. If a transceiver is connected
to the correct port and all communication settings are right, the operating frequency, AUTO,
and the type of transceiver will be indicated on the alphanumeric display. After successful
heating of the TUBE you can enter operating mode by pressing the OPR button.
